CVE-2024-21808
Last modified
CVE-2024-21808 is a low-severity vulnerability rated 1/10 on the CVSS scale. Improper buffer restrictions in some Intel(R) VPL software before version 24.1.4 may allow an authenticated user to potentially enable escalation of privilege via local access.. EPSS estimates a 0.19% chance of exploitation in the next 30 days.
